Dibutyl phosphite Usage And Synthesis
| Chemical Properties | clear colorless to slightly yellow liquid |
| Uses | Dibutyl phosphite was used as anti-wear agent in bio-based lubricating oil. |
| General Description | Dibutyl phosphite undergoes addition reaction with Schiff bases to yield 1,4-bis[N-methyl(dibutoxyphosphonyl)-1-(2-furyl)]diaminobenzene and 4,4′-bis[N-methyl(dibutoxyphosponyl)-1-phenyl]benzidine. It is antiwear and extreme-pressure additive in industrial gear oils. |
